Abstract

The invention relates to a perpendicularity-to-horizontality pressing-in device. The perpendicularity-to-horizontality pressing-in device comprises a machine body, a machine base, a handle rotating shaft, a handle, a linear sliding rail, a sliding block, a swing plate, a first connecting rod, a second connecting rod, a third connecting rod and a pressing-in block. The machine base and the linear sliding rail are fixed to the machine body. The handle rotating shaft is rotationally installed on the machine base. The handle and the swing plate are fixed to the handle rotating shaft. The first connecting rod is hinged to the swing plate. The sliding block and the pressing-in block are installed on the linear sliding rail in a sliding manner. The second connecting rod is hinged to the sliding block. The other end of the second connecting rod is hinged to the sliding block. The third connecting rod is hinged to the machine base. The other end of the third connecting rod and the other end of the second connecting rod are hinged to the other end of the first connecting rod. The perpendicularity-to-horizontality pressing-in device is wide in application range and suitable for converting perpendicular movements into pressing-in movements in all directions, and in addition, the manufacturing cost of the perpendicularity-to-horizontality pressing-in device is lower.

Specific embodiment
With reference to specific embodiment, the invention will be further described.
This vertically turns horizontal press-in device, including body 1, support 2, arm pivot post 3, handle 4, line slide rail 5, slide block 6, Wobble plate 7, first connecting rod 8, second connecting rod 9, third connecting rod 10 and pressed-in block 11;Organic block 2 and line slide rail are fixed on body 1 5, arm pivot post 3 is rotatablely equipped with support 2, handle 4 and wobble plate 7 are fixed with arm pivot post 3, hinged in wobble plate 7 There is first connecting rod 8, slide block 6 and pressed-in block 11 be slidably fitted with line slide rail 5, second connecting rod 9 is hinged with slide block 6, The other end of second connecting rod 9 is hinged on slide block 6, is hinged with third connecting rod 10 on support 2, the other end of third connecting rod 10, The other end of second connecting rod 9 is hinged together with the other end of first connecting rod 8.
Spring 12 is provided with support 2, the other end of spring 12 is connected to first connecting rod 8, second connecting rod 9 and the 3rd connects On the pin joint of bar 10.
It is fixed with regulating bolt 13 in the top ends of support 2, regulating bolt 13 is coordinated with described wobble plate 7.
By manually pushing handle 4, the linkage that wobble plate 7, first connecting rod 8, second connecting rod 9 are formed with third connecting rod 10 Action, drives pressed-in block 11 by slide block 6, is the downward motion conversion press-in action horizontally of script vertical direction, Handle 4 is automatically reset by spring 12 after manually loosing one's grip.Regulating bolt 13 can adjust wobble plate 7 and the backswing angle of handle 4, So that handle 4 is stopped in place, be easy to workman's subsequent operation.
